Although they took no action on the matter, the Holmen Village Board trustees has indicated its support for the Holmen Area Fire Department’s proposal to buy a new aerial ladder truck with platform. Since the board’s May 10 agenda didn’t list the purchase request as an action item, the village board trustees couldn’t take a vote on buying an $850,000 fire truck. Holmen Area Fire Department Chief Paul Menches told the Holmen Area Fire District Association Board at its March 21 meeting the department’s ladder on the 30-year-old fire truck needs repairs. The 65-foot aerial won’t extend completely and if it should be extended, it likely can’t be retracted. The costs for fixing the hydraulics on the boom have been estimated at between $15,000 and $20,000.
